Abstract
A 40 minute audio presentation by Carolyn Court focusing on conservation programmes established for the protection of Marine Turtles. With interviews from Colyn Lympus and Wes Ward, George Belau (Leader of Marine Turtle Research Programme of National Marine & Fisheries Service, Hawaii), and Moses Biliki and Singo Mahinti of the Solomon Islands Division of Environment & Conservation. Biliki & Mahinti comment on the establishment of a Marine Conservation Area, now known as the Arnavon Marine Conservation Project. Ed Mayer (Solomon Islands Field Representative for Nature Conservancy) believes the project to be a good model for other conservation projects around the Pacific.
